About Foss Waterway, Tacoma Harbor

Moor at the Seaport Our docks are available for transient moorage. Effective November 15, the docks are winterized so water is not available, however electricity is available. If you choose to stay, please practice social distancing and take extra care! Read more about our docks below. The Foss Waterway Seaport offers 1,200 lineal feet of affordable side-tie moorage with power and water available. Moorage payments can be made using envelopes available at the top of the South gangway. Drop payment at museum or in payment box on east side of building. Up to a four hour stay is free. For moorage information, call (253) 272-2750. Our moorage is subject to wakes from passing boats, so be sure you are well fendered. Public restrooms are not available. Garbage receptacles are at the top of the gangways placed intermittently along the esplanade. Moorage rates: South end of dock to middle gangway $1.00/foot after 4 hours $12.00 minimum moorage 30 amp power $5.00 per night 50 amp power $7.00 per night Water available between May 1 and approximately November 1 From middle gangway to north end of dock $1.00/foot after 4 hours $12.00 minimum moorage No power or water available Pumpout (NOT CURRENTLY AVAILABLE) $5.00 per pumpout Foss Waterway Seaport attendant required to operate pumpout Pumpouts by appointment only – April through September 24 hours notice required – Call (253) 272-2750 Terms Check-in time: Noon – Check-out time: 11:45 am Moorage reservations accepted for boating groups and Seaport events only No advance berth assignments Four hours free moorage during daylight hours Maximum stay is 14 consecutive days Moorage Policy [download PDF] For more information, please email Jeff Nordstrom at jeff.nordstrom@fosswaterwayseaport.org or call (253) 272-2750.
